I am new to Facebook ads .Is there any difference between new Facebook page - old Facebook page . If Iam create a new Facebook page and running ads into it . How is it going ? If I am running Facebook ads into my old Page so that am I get any extra benifets ?
How did you get low PPC ? I am seeing some people get really low PPC and some get high ..how is it working ?
 
for the first question there is no difference between an old page or a new page
for the second question I think when your ad is more specific you can really get low PPC
use google analytic to find how to specific your ads and get benefit
also Watch Kevin David Facebook ads course on youtube it's 1h I guess you will learn so much things
 
I don't think there's any difference between old or new Facebook page apart from the amount of followers which an old page in some cases might have that advantage. So get people that have interest in your niche and you will fare better.
 
there is no difference between an old facebook page or a new one in Ads because you can make ads the same way, just learn how to make your ads targeted

You have said it all whether old or new page does not matter what matters most is how to Target your ads for your audience that needs them
 
You will not get any extra benefit, if you create a new page and delete the old one for running ads. Just keep that in mind, you've to attract people right? So give your concentration on it. New or old page doesn't help here.
 
When it comes to Facebook ads, there are a few differences between new and old pages. Generally, ads on new pages tend to have a higher CTR, since they're likely to be more relevant to the users who see them. However, it's important to note that the CPC for new pages may be higher, since Facebook's algorithms are still learning about the new page and its audience.
